Yes, the process through which plants convert electromagnetic energy from sunlight into chemical energy in the form of glucose through photosynthesis. This process occurs in the chloroplasts of plant cells using the pigment chlorophyll to capture energy from light.
Light energy is a form of electromagnetic radiation that is visible to the human eye. It travels in waves and can be in the form of natural sunlight or artificial light sources like light bulbs. Light energy is essential for photosynthesis in plants and enables us to see objects around us.
Solar energy is transformed into chemical energy by plants through the process of photosynthesis. This energy is stored in the form of glucose and other carbohydrates, which can be used by the plant for growth and energy.
One example of electromagnetic energy being converted into chemical energy is photosynthesis in plants. During this process, sunlight (electromagnetic energy) is absorbed by chlorophyll in plant cells and converted into chemical energy in the form of glucose. This chemical energy is then stored and used by the plant for growth and metabolism.
